Quantum Key Distribution and Security Studies

초록

The current development of quantum computing threatens the security of conventional encryption algorithms such as RSA. In recent years, Quantum Key Distribution (QKD) has introduced to the world of information security a viable method that is anticipated to provide security protection against the threat of quantum computing. In this paper, we investigate the protocols of the QKD system. Next, we focus on an experimental study of quantum key distribution. A physical QKD system is leveraged to assist us in further investigating quantum key distribution processes. In our study, an eavesdropper was evaluated to analyze the impact on the QKD processes. In the experimental study results, the difference in key generation, exchange, and error rates between normal and attack scenarios can be observed.
